Suncorp Insurance's top tips for storm preparedness include:

Home

 Secure doors, windows and awnings.
 Remove or secure loose items around the garden, or debris from last week's storm which could be
blown about in high winds.
 Prepare a storm kit with a battery operated torch and radio, spare batteries, canned non- perishable food, can opener, water, first aid kit and blankets.
 Prepare an emergency evacuation kit which includes forms of personal identification, a mobile phone and charger, medical records and important legal documents.

Car

 Move cars undercover (where possible), or away from trees.
 If a severe storm is predicted, avoid driving where possible.
 If you do have to drive, drive to suit the conditions - slow down and leave extra space between you and the car in front.
 Do not cross any flooded roads - if it's flooded, forget it.
